Images get 94% better views than blog posts

Buffer, a social networking scheduling service, discovered that top-ranking blogs used an average of one photo per 350 words. This is great news for anyone who wants to increase their audience's engagement, and keep them on their site longer. Using images in your content is a great way to link paragraphs and clarify ideas. Images are a great way to highlight tone and encourage readers to interact.

Long-form content blogs get more social sharing

Longer content is more likely than shorter posts to get social shares. BuzzSumo discovered that articles longer than 1000 words were more popular than shorter posts. Longer content is more likely to be read by readers. Google's ranking is influenced by how long the content is.


You can also promote your blog posts that contain long-form content through existing content. This will increase your social sharing. It's a good idea review old content and look for links to it. How can I measure success in content marketing?

You can measure the effectiveness of your content marketing efforts in several ways. One option is to track the number of visitors to your website; another is to see how many new leads you generate.


What's the main purpose of content marketing

Content marketing seeks to provide customers with relevant and valuable information. This can be done by various channels like email campaigns, whitepapers, or blog articles. It is important to provide value to your target audience.


What is Content marketing?

This is a strategy that creates valuable, relevant content for your website or blog. This content includes videos, images, text, infographics, etc., and it helps you attract new customers and keep existing ones engaged.
